Wallace State women’s basketball coasts past Enterprise State in ACCC/Region 22 tournament opener

HANCEVILLE, ALA. – Four Wallace State women’s players finished with double figures and the Lady Lions cruised to an 89-62 victory over Enterprise State on Sunday in the opening round of the Alabama Community College Conference (ACCC)/Region 22 tournament at Tom Drake Coliseum.
BreAnna Thompson led the way for Wallace State with a game-high 20 points, Haven Albright scored 18, Kaneisha Mixon poured in 13 and Morgan Smith pitched in with as 10 as the Lady Lions punched their ticket to a second-round game against Faulkner State on Thursday. The game will be at Bay Minette at 3 p.m.
Wallace State (25-4) had no trouble advancing to the second round. The Lady Lions, the North Division’s No. 3 seed, scooted out to a 30-9 lead with 9:05 remaining in the first half after Albright drilled her third 3-pointer of the game.
Wallace State extended its cushion to 48-18 by halftime and led by as many as 33 points in the second half, easily securing a fifth consecutive win.
Wallace State nailed 11 3-pointers as a team. Albright, who is averaging 23 points over the last three games, accounted for four 3’s and Mixon added three treys.
“Haven Albright has just had a phenomenal two weeks. If she keeps going like that later this week, I like our chances. Those 3-pointers help get our energy going and when we shoot it well, it seems we move better on defense,” said Wallace State women’s coach Ron Burdette. “We are happy to get out of here with a win. At this time of the year, it’s one and done. We’ve got one out of the way.”
Morgan Hardy scored nine points for Wallace State and Kasey Sparks added seven points off the bench.
For Enterprise State (7-15), Shayanne Petterman scored 19 points. Erin Spencer added nine points. The Lady Boll Weevils were the South Division’s No. 6 seed.
The remainder of the ACCC/Region 22 tournament will be held at Faulkner State in Bay Minette.
Wallace State will play the host Faulkner State Lady Sun Chiefs (19-8) for the first time this season. Faulkner State is the South’s second seed in the tournament. The game will be streamed live at www.ihigh.com.
Burdette has led Wallace State to a pair of runner-up finishes (2012, 2013) in the ACCC/Region 22 tournament.
